简介
Vue.js 是一款流行的前端 JavaScript 框架,用于构建用户界面。它的简洁性和灵活性使得它成为开发人员喜爱的选择。结合移动端开发需求,Vue 提供了丰富的生态系统和强大的工具,使得开发移动端应用变得更加高效和便捷。
多级标题
1.
为什么选择 Vue.js 开发移动端应用?
2.
Vue.js 移动端开发的优势
3.
如何开始 Vue 移动端开发?
4.
Vue 移动端开发实践案例
内容详细说明
1. 为什么选择 Vue.js 开发移动端应用?
在选择前端框架时,开发人员通常会考虑到框架的易用性、性能、社区支持以及适应移动端开发的能力。Vue.js 满足了这些要求。它具有简洁的语法,易于学习和使用,同时具备高性能和灵活性。Vue 的社区庞大活跃,有丰富的资源和插件可供开发者使用,可以加速开发进程。
2. Vue.js 移动端开发的优势
-
响应式设计
:Vue.js 提供了响应式的数据绑定和组件化的开发方式,使得移动端应用能够灵活适应不同尺寸的屏幕,提升用户体验。-
Vue 组件库
:Vue.js 生态系统中有许多优秀的移动端组件库,如 Vant、Cube UI 等,这些组件库提供了丰富的UI组件和工具,可以快速构建出美观、功能丰富的移动端应用。-
单文件组件
:Vue.js 支持单文件组件的开发方式,将 HTML、CSS 和 JavaScript 集合在一个文件中,便于管理和维护,同时提高了开发效率。
3. 如何开始 Vue 移动端开发?
要开始使用 Vue.js 开发移动端应用,首先需要安装 Node.js 和 npm(Node 包管理器)。然后,通过 npm 安装 Vue CLI(命令行工具),它提供了创建 Vue 项目的脚手架和开发工具。安装完成后,可以使用 Vue CLI 创建一个新的移动端项目:```bash npm install -g @vue/cli vue create my-mobile-app cd my-mobile-app npm run serve ```通过以上步骤,就可以创建一个基本的 Vue 移动端应用,并启动开发服务器以查看应用效果。
4. Vue 移动端开发实践案例
假设我们要开发一个简单的移动端待办事项应用。我们可以使用 Vue.js 结合 Vant UI 组件库来实现:- 使用 Vue CLI 创建项目。 - 安装 Vant UI 组件库。 - 设计并实现待办事项列表页面、添加待办事项页面等功能模块。 - 使用 Vue Router 实现页面导航。 - 使用 Vuex 管理应用状态。 - 使用 Axios 发起网络请求,与后端进行数据交互。 - 最后,通过打包构建工具(如 webpack)将应用打包为适合移动端部署的静态文件。这样,我们就可以得到一个基于 Vue.js 的移动端待办事项应用,并且可以在移动设备上进行部署和使用。
结论
Vue.js 是一款适用于移动端开发的优秀前端框架,它的简洁性、灵活性和丰富的生态系统为开发者提供了高效、便捷的开发体验。结合 Vue.js 的强大功能和社区支持,开发移动端应用变得更加轻松和愉快。